Rockwell Automation ControlLogix 5570 and 5560 controllers

Product Overview and Classification

1. Controller types and core differences

The ControlLogix series controllers are divided into two major series, 5570 and 5560, as well as extreme environment type (- XT suffix) and Armor protection type (- EROM suffix). The core differences are as follows:

Features ControlLogix 5570 ControlLogix 5560

Power Supply and Memory Backup Energy Storage Module (ESM) Lithium Battery (1756-BA1/BA2/BATM)

Built in communication port USB 2.0 (temporary programming only, cable length ≤ 3m, no hub) RS-232 serial port

The maximum number of connections is 500 and 250

Non volatile storage SD card (standard 1784-SD1 1GB) CompactFlash card (available separately)

Status display: 4-line scrolling text screen+4 indicator lights, 6 indicator lights (no text screen)

Representative models 1756-L71/L72/L73/L74/L75 1756-L61/L62/L63/L64/L65

2. Special Model Description

Extreme environment type (- XT): such as 1756-L73XT/L63XT, supports working temperatures of -25~+70 ° C, and other functions are consistent with the corresponding basic model.

Armor protective type (- ROM): such as 1756-L72EROM/L73EROM, integrated with 1756-L7x controller and 2 EtherNet/IP DLR communication modules, IP67 protection level, suitable for machine installation, ESM non removable.

Installation and hardware configuration

1. Installation environment requirements

Environmental conditions: Pollution level 2 industrial environment, overvoltage category II, altitude ≤ 2000m, no derating requirements; Storage temperature -40~+80 ° C, working temperature for conventional type 0~+60 ° C, extreme type -25~+70 ° C.

Shell requirements: It needs to be installed in a shell that complies with NEMA 250 or IEC 60529 standards, with a flame retardant rating of 5VA (non-metallic shells need to be certified), and can only be opened with tools inside. The explosion-proof environment needs to additionally comply with ATEX/IECEx requirements (such as Zone 2 environment requiring an IP54 or above shell).

2. Core hardware installation steps

(1) Key installation of ControlLogix 5570

**Chassis and power supply pre installation * *: Chassis and power supply need to be installed according to the manuals "1756-IN621 (Chassis)" and "1756-IN619 (Power Supply)" first.

Controller insertion: Align the upper and lower rails of the chassis, slide in to the buckle lock, and ensure that it is flush with adjacent modules; Attention should be paid to the risk of electric arc in explosion-proof environment during live plugging and unplugging. It is recommended to perform power-off operation.

ESM installation: Align with the tongue and grain slot and push it into the buckle for fixation. After installation, start charging (up to 2 minutes, the status screen displays "CHRG"). Do not turn off the power before charging is complete, otherwise the program may be lost.

SD card operation: Open the SD card card, insert the 1784-SD1/SD2 card (recommended original card to avoid data damage), and press it until the card buckle locks; Before removal, it is necessary to confirm that the SD indicator light is off and that the explosion-proof environment requires power-off operation.

(2) Key installation of ControlLogix 5560

Battery installation: Series A uses 1756-BA1/BATM, Series B uses 1756-BA2, connect the positive and negative poles (red+black -), write the replacement date and paste it on the inside of the cabinet door.

CompactFlash card operation: Series A needs to lift the locking clip to insert, Series B needs to push open the buckle and insert, and before removing, confirm that the OK indicator light is green.

3. Hardware security specifications

Static protection: Before operation, touch grounded objects to discharge electricity, wear a grounding wristband, avoid touching connector pins and internal circuits, and use anti-static workstation storage devices.

Explosion proof requirements: In Class I Zone 2 (Groups A-D) environments, equipment/components can only be plugged in and out after power failure or confirmation of non hazardous areas; It is prohibited to replace non certified components, and batteries must be replaced in non hazardous areas.

Software configuration and firmware upgrade

1. Essential software and version requirements

Different controller models need to be matched with specific software versions, and the core requirements are as follows:

Controller model Studio 5000 environment minimum version RSLogix 5000 minimum version RSLinx Classic minimum version

1756-L71/L72/L73 and other V21.00.00 V20.01.02 V2.59.00

1756-L61/A - V12.06.00 any version

1756-L63XT/B - V13.04.00 V2.55.00

2. Firmware upgrade method

Supports two methods: ControlFLASH software and AutoFlash (built-in in Logix Designer). The steps are as follows:

(1) ControlFLASH upgrade

Connect the controller (USB/Ethernet), start ControlFLASH, select the controller model and network driver.

Select the target firmware version (download the matching version from the official website to avoid file corruption), click "Finish" to start the upgrade, and do not turn off the power during the process.
